November in Monteriggioni, Italy, presents a charming blend of cool temperatures and lush landscapes. With maximum highs reaching 19°C (66°F) and average temperatures hovering around 11°C (51°F), the days can be pleasantly mild, while nights may dip as low as -3°C (27°F). Rain is frequent, with 141 mm (5.5 in) expected over the month, spread across 14 days. High humidity levels at 84% enhance the crispness of the air, making it an ideal time for cozy gatherings and exploring the picturesque medieval town. November in Monteriggioni, Italy, marks a significant shift in precipitation, as the month receives 141 mm (5.5 in) of rainfall, the highest of the year. This increase aligns with the trend of escalating moisture as the seasons transition, showcasing 14 rainy days which contribute to the lush landscapes of the Tuscan countryside. In Monteriggioni, Italy, November marks a notable return to higher humidity levels, aligning closely with January's 84%. This month, along with October's 79%, signifies the end of autumn and the onset of winter, where the air becomes noticeably more saturated. Following a gradual decline from the 68% in March down to a low of 55% in August, the humidity levels rebound in the cooler months, creating a cozy atmosphere as the landscape prepares for winter. As November rolls into Monteriggioni, Italy, the UV Index dips to a moderate level of 3, indicating a decrease in sun intensity compared to the peak summer months. With a burn time of approximately 30 minutes, it's a reminder that while sun exposure is less risky than in the scorching summer, protective measures are still advisable. Transitioning from the very high indices of May through August, which demanded diligent sun protection in just 15 minutes, the gradual decline signals a shift in both weather and outdoor activities. In Monteriggioni, Italy, the likelihood of sunny weather in November tends to dwindle, with only a 34% chance of sunshine gracing the picturesque landscapes. As the autumn season approaches, this decline follows a pattern established throughout the year, where sunnier months like July and August boast probabilities of 63% and 66% respectively, while mid-winter months like January linger at a mere 30%. As winter approaches, November in Monteriggioni, Italy, brings a subtle yet notable shift in daylight duration. With just 9 hours of daylight, the month mirrors the shorter days of both January and December, creating a cozy ambiance that invites relaxation and introspection. After enjoying the longer days of summer, which peak at 15 hours, the gradual decline becomes evident, particularly through the transition from October's 10 hours. November weather tends to be milder than that of January, with average temperatures ranging from a minimum of -3°C (27°F) to a maximum of 19°C (66°F). In contrast, January experiences lower temperatures, with a minimum of -6°C (21°F) and a maximum of only 15°C (60°F). Additionally, November sees significantly more precipitation, totaling 141 mm (5.5 in) over 14 days, whereas January receives only 51 mm (2.0 in) across 7 days. In comparison to October, November brings cooler temperatures, with a minimum of -3°C (27°F) and an average of 11°C (51°F), compared to October's minimum of 4°C (39°F) and average of 15°C (59°F). The maximum temperatures in November reach only 19°C (66°F), which is significantly lower than October's peak of 27°C (80°F). Additionally, November experiences more precipitation, measuring 141 mm (5.5 in) over 14 days, compared to October's 88 mm (3.5 in) over just 8 days.
